
Este artigo pretende apresentar uma aplicação do modelo SERVQUAL à avaliação educacional. Seu emprego ocorreu junto aos discentes de cursos de pós-graduação lato sensu de uma instituição paranaense, cuja estratégia para captação de alunos baseia-se na flexibilização da grade curricular, do horário das aulas e das formas de pagamento. A relevância deste trabalho deve-se ao fato de que o aperfeiçoamento de qualquer sistema educacional depende, necessariamente, de avaliações, e estas carecem de modelos adequados e abrangentes que forneçam parâmetros comparáveis, confiáveis e relevantes para a tomada de decisões gerenciais e pedagógicas. Em seus resultados, o trabalho destaca, de modo geral, que a instituição atende às expectativas dos respondentes. There the strategy for attracting students is based on the flexibility of courses offered, class schedules and options for payment. Relevance of this work is related to the fact that improvement of an educational system depends upon evaluations and that these lack adequate and comprehensive models to provide comparable, dependable and relevant parameters for managerial and pedagogical decisions. Results stress that the institution generally meets expectations. However, some critical aspects, subject to improvement, were noted and utilized to discuss the quality of education in business administration schools.
